Product description
- Slag-free stainless flux-cored wire for gas-shielded arc welding
- 19% chromium – 12% nickel – 3% molybdenum – low-carbon type deposit
- Improved weldability and productivity compared with corresponding solid wires
- Good anchorage, excellent X-ray quality
- High welding speed in horizontal position
Product application instructions
APPLICATIONS
FCW Sub 316L is suitable for joining and plating stainless steels, both stabilized and non-stabilized, with an alloying element content of 16-21% Cr, 6-13% Ni and up to 3% Mo.
Welding positions
EN ISO 6947:PA, PB.
ASME IX:1F, 1G, 2
